Key Insights

The global aluminium effect pigments market, valued at $1480.8 million in 2025, is poised for significant growth. Driven by increasing demand from the coatings, inks, plastics, and cosmetics industries, the market is expected to experience robust expansion over the forecast period (2025-2033). The rising adoption of these pigments in automotive coatings, due to their aesthetic appeal and protective properties, is a major contributing factor. Furthermore, the expanding construction sector, particularly in developing economies, fuels demand for high-quality paints and coatings, further boosting market growth. Leafing aluminium pigments, offering a metallic sheen, currently dominate the market, although non-leafing variants are gaining traction due to their superior performance in specific applications. Technological advancements focusing on enhanced durability, weather resistance, and environmental friendliness are also shaping market trends. Competition is intense, with key players such as Altana, BASF, and Toyo Aluminium vying for market share through innovation and strategic partnerships. While regulatory constraints related to environmental concerns may pose some challenges, the overall market outlook remains positive, driven by the sustained growth in end-use sectors and continuous product development.

The regional distribution of the market reflects the global economic landscape. North America and Europe currently hold substantial market shares, primarily due to established manufacturing bases and high consumption levels. However, the Asia-Pacific region, particularly China and India, exhibits the highest growth potential, fueled by rapid industrialization and increasing disposable incomes. This shift in geographical focus presents significant opportunities for pigment manufacturers to expand their operations and tap into emerging markets. Furthermore, the market segmentation by application highlights the versatility of aluminium effect pigments, with coatings remaining the dominant sector. However, the increasing demand for sustainable and eco-friendly materials is pushing manufacturers to develop innovative solutions, focusing on reducing environmental impact and enhancing product performance across all application segments. This dynamic interplay of market drivers, trends, and restraints shapes the future trajectory of the aluminium effect pigments market.

Driving Forces: What's Propelling the Aluminium Effect Pigments Market?

Several factors are propelling the growth of the aluminium effect pigments market. The increasing demand for aesthetically pleasing and durable coatings across various industries, including automotive, construction, and packaging, is a primary driver. The unique ability of these pigments to provide a metallic sheen and enhance the visual appeal of products makes them indispensable in numerous applications. The expanding electronics sector, with its need for high-quality decorative finishes and heat-dissipating materials, is another significant growth catalyst. Furthermore, ongoing advancements in pigment technology, leading to improved performance characteristics like enhanced brightness, weather resistance, and dispersibility, are widening their application range and increasing their attractiveness to manufacturers. The growing popularity of eco-friendly and sustainable products is also influencing the market, prompting manufacturers to develop pigments with reduced environmental impact. Finally, rising disposable incomes in emerging economies are further boosting demand for products requiring attractive and durable coatings, further stimulating market growth.

Challenges and Restraints in Aluminium Effect Pigments Market

Despite the positive growth outlook, the aluminium effect pigments market faces several challenges. Fluctuations in the price of raw materials, especially aluminum, significantly impact production costs and profitability. Geopolitical uncertainties and supply chain disruptions can also lead to instability in the market. Stringent environmental regulations concerning the use and disposal of pigments are another hurdle, pushing manufacturers to develop more eco-friendly alternatives. Competition from alternative pigment types, such as pearlescent and interference pigments, is also a significant factor. The need for specialized equipment and expertise in handling and processing aluminium pigments can present barriers to entry for new players. Furthermore, ensuring consistent product quality and meeting specific application requirements can be challenging, demanding significant research and development efforts. Finally, addressing consumer concerns regarding the potential health and environmental risks associated with certain pigment formulations necessitates careful consideration and responsible manufacturing practices.

Key Region or Country & Segment to Dominate the Market

The Coatings segment is projected to dominate the aluminium effect pigments market throughout the forecast period (2025-2033). This dominance stems from the extensive use of aluminium pigments in various coating applications, including automotive, architectural, industrial, and wood coatings.

  • High Demand in Automotive Coatings: The automotive industry's preference for metallic finishes drives substantial demand for leafing and non-leafing aluminium pigments, leading to significant market share for this application.
  • Growth in Construction and Architectural Coatings: The increasing construction activity globally, particularly in developing economies, necessitates large volumes of aluminium pigments for exterior and interior coatings, boosting market growth.
  • Industrial Coatings Demand: Industrial coatings for machinery, equipment, and infrastructure projects also contribute significantly to the overall market.
  • Technological Advancements: Continuous improvements in pigment properties, such as enhanced weather resistance and UV stability, further solidify the coatings segment's dominance.
  • Asia-Pacific Region: This region is anticipated to be a key driver of growth within the coatings segment, driven by rapid industrialization, urbanization, and rising disposable incomes.

The Asia-Pacific region is also projected to dominate the overall aluminium effect pigments market. This is attributed to:

  • Rapid Industrialization: The region's rapid industrialization and urbanization fuel demand across various application segments, particularly coatings, inks, and plastics.
  • Rising Disposable Incomes: Increasing disposable incomes in several Asian countries drive higher demand for consumer goods with attractive finishes.
  • Growing Automotive Sector: The booming automotive industry in countries like China and India is a major contributor to the market's growth.
  • Significant Manufacturing Base: The Asia-Pacific region possesses a substantial manufacturing base for aluminium effect pigments, contributing to its dominance in the market.
  • Favorable Government Policies: Supportive government policies promoting industrial growth further fuel market expansion.
